摘要
Quaternary stereocenters are obtained at room temperature in copper-catalyzed asymmetric Michael reactions with alpha-amino acid amides as chiral auxiliaries. L-Valine diethylamide was applied as a chiral auxiliary, and an optically active piperidine derivative was prepared with 97% ee. The optical purity of the product was established by GLC after cyclization to a hexahydroisoquinolonecarboxylate. ((C) Wiley-VCH Verlag GmbH, 69451 Weinheim, Germany, 2002).
